CGI : pourquoi le perl?

CGI : pourquoi le perl? - Programmation

Marsh Posté le 11-04-2001 à 13:11:20    

Je viens de faire quelques recherches sur le net et apparemment, les scrips CGI sont souvent ecrits en PERL... pourquoi? J'ai bien lu pourtant qu'ils pouvaient etre ecrits en pratiquement tous les langages... en C, C++ notamment. J'ai entendu dire que les programmes en PERL etaient souvent assez "porcs" en plus contrairement au Python (je repete ce que j'ai entendu, j'en sais rien), alors pourquoi le PERL ?

Reply

Marsh Posté le 11-04-2001 à 13:11:20   

Reply

Marsh Posté le 11-04-2001 à 13:13:43    

PERL a connu rapidement un gros succès, donc plus de librairies/modules ont été écrites pour et bcp de développeurs le connaissent.
 
Pour faire des CGI tu peux aussi utiliser PHP, c'est sa principale utilisation.

 

[edit]--Message édité par Verdoux--[/edit]

Reply

Marsh Posté le 11-04-2001 à 14:55:59    

Par ce que PERL est un language avec lequel on peux tout faire (contrairement au PHP) qui peux tourner sur n'importe quel OS (à quelques petites modif près dans certains cas) sans avoir besoin de le recompiler. (contrairement au C/C++,Python ou autre).
En plus comme le dis Verdoux, PERL dispose de nombreuses librairies/modules.
Et pour finir, on peux programmer PERL comme on veut (comme un langage procedural, comme un langage objet voire même comme un gros porc).
En gros, il convient à tout ceux qui veulent faire rapidement quelque chôse de dynamique sans avoir à ce poser la question de savoir sur que type d'OS il va tourner.

Reply

Marsh Posté le 11-04-2001 à 22:05:05    

cool :)
je vais m'y mettre alors :)

Reply

Marsh Posté le 11-04-2001 à 22:25:23    

omega2 a écrit a écrit :

Par ce que PERL est un language avec lequel on peux tout faire (contrairement au PHP) qui peux tourner sur n'importe quel OS (à quelques petites modif près dans certains cas) sans avoir besoin de le recompiler. (contrairement au C/C++,Python ou autre).




 
Non, je pense que tu ne connais pas Python. Python à l'instar de Tcl\Tk et Perl est bel et bien multiplateforme et on peut "tout faire avec". Qui plus est contrairement à c/c++, d'habitude on ne compile pas ce genre de langage car ce sont des langages de scripts donc interprétés.
 
Pour ce qui est de l'usage de Tcl Perl ou Python c'est selon les goûts de chacun, hormis les différences de syntaxe et quelques spécifités ( interface graphique notemment) les 3 langages sont quasiment identiques.

 

[edit]--Message édité par zeltron--[/edit]

Reply

Marsh Posté le 17-04-2001 à 10:38:24    

zeltron a écrit a écrit :

 
 
Non, je pense que tu ne connais pas Python. Python à l'instar de Tcl\Tk et Perl est bel et bien multiplateforme et on peut "tout faire avec". Qui plus est contrairement à c/c++, d'habitude on ne compile pas ce genre de langage car ce sont des langages de scripts donc interprétés.
 
Pour ce qui est de l'usage de Tcl Perl ou Python c'est selon les goûts de chacun, hormis les différences de syntaxe et quelques spécifités ( interface graphique notemment) les 3 langages sont quasiment identiques.
 
 




D'ac. pour Python, j'ai jamais fait de programmation avec. JE croyai que c'était un langage compilé. Je me suis donc planté.

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ed